Pinewood Derby Championship
Scouts takeover "Crossroads of the World"
On June 27th, the 1st Annual World Championship Pinewood Derby brought GNYC Cub Scouts together with fellow Cubs from around the country to compete for "World Champ" bragging rights. Nearly 700 Scouters gathered at the Crossroads of the World from states as far away as Tennessee, Maine, Arizona and California.
Scouters enjoyed a day of Pinewood racing, received giveaways and were entertained by the USO Show Troupe and a magician. Some Pinewood Champions also got the opportunity to get showcased on nationally televised
Fox & Friends. It was truly an amazing experience for local and visiting Scouts alike.

2015 World Scout Jamboree
New York City Scouts have just returned from the 2015 World Scouting Jamboree in Japan, and had quite the experience. As part of the Troop 4 contingent, Scouts participated in the Hiroshima Peace Program - amongst many other activities.
The Peace Program challenged the Scouts to consider global issues during their time away. Scouts share their journey to the Hiroshima Peace Memorial in this video.

Congratulations 2014-2015 Eagle Scout Class!
NYC Eagles take to the field at Yankees Stadium
On Saturday, August 8, 2015 the Greater New York Councils and the New York Yankees congratulated the 2014-15 Eagle Scout class with a short on-field celebration in their honor.
The 24 Scouts that were able to make the ceremony were welcomed by nearly 20,000 screaming fans, as they stood behind home plate.
This is the fourth year that the Yankees have hosted the Scouts!

Scouts have a WILD time at our zoo Day Camps
This summer, GNYC introduced Day Camps across the boroughs. Working with the Wildlife Conservation Society, "Scouting Adventures" was held in four borough zoos for a week each in July - with roughly 100 Scouts total! The Scouts had a great time learning about the animals, conservation, and so much more. We thank everyone who volunteered for the weeks and are already looking forward to next year!
